Looking forward to Friday. Jackson/Logan is probably my favorite game on the schedule - year in and year out. We're both proud to be "football" schools. And more often than not one of use wins the SEOAL.

Friday night will be the 90th meeting between Jackson and Logan, and last year Jackson became the most frequent opponent in Logan's history (we have played Athens 88 times and Gallipolis 80 times. Logan has played Nelsonville 55 times prior to consolidation and have played Nelsonville-York 29 times for a total of 84 meetings between the two communities.

Jackson 31 - Logan 20 - Final.

Jackson played well offensively, but they put the ball on the ground WAY too much...6 fumbles, lost 2 of them. The offensive line really got the job done though. The Ironmen rushed for over 350 yards with Kearns, Landrum, Rafferty, and Griffiths running behind a constantly-improving offensive line.

Defensively, I didn't think Jackson played well. They made some big plays to hold Logan to only 6 points early in the 4th quarter, but after they opened up the 31-6 lead, they completely lost focus. Big plays through the air and on the ground in the 4thQ, and they nearly let Logan back into the game. Gotta play for 48 minutes. Even early in the game, Logan moved the ball well behind what I think is a pretty good offensive line. They just made costly mistakes or Jackson came up with a big play. The Ironmen have to get better defensively if they want to compete in the final weeks of the season.

That said, 2-0 in the league and tied for 1st place with GAHS. Three more to go!
